Above and Beyond


alps Funny little story…during our recent Italy pilgrimage, on the second day, we were in Turin to see the Holy Shroud and then explore the town on our own for two hours. Of course seeing the Shroud of Turin in person was very moving in and of itself. But as I have a propensity to see and do as much as possible, I had bought tickets to go to the top of the Mole Antonelliana, Italy’s tallest building. It didn’t work out in the time allotted (we wouldn’t have even been able to eat lunch, which the two of us enjoyed at a cute outdoor cafe). As we boarded the bus that afternoon (I thought for our hotel) I felt disappointed – and scolded myself at the same time (“you just saw the Shroud and had a nice lunch with your husband, and saw some cool sights – that should be enough!”) Then our bus started climbing one of the mountains that surround Turin…as a surprise visit to the top of the Alps where the Basilica di Superga is perched, with breathtaking views of the city and surrounding mountain ranges all around. I kept gasping as we climbed higher and higher and kept getting views of the alps…and felt a little ashamed (I confessed to my husband and then laughed at myself)…here we were thousands of feet higher than we would have been in the Mole building – and to think we might have missed our romantic lunch, the bus, and these views if we had stuck to my little plan! It reminded me that I need to have more faith in God’s plan (and the pilgrimage leaders!). I recalled the saying, “Life is not measured in the breaths we take, but in the moments that take our breath away.” Or as it says in Romans 11:33, “Oh, the depth of the riches both of the wisdom and knowledge of God! How unsearchable are His judgments and unfathomable His ways!” Our God can truly amaze us if we stay open to his wonders!
